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
58059176512 06806152 79263490182 52182957108 91533
54426346928 22092968
54426346928 22092968
8781354111 029232386 5595398
All about undefined
Interested in learning more?
54426346928 22092968
8781354111 029232386 5595398
See more
7502376505 840890
15 13846005494 429617
See more
586962 20
363805859 76 20 13
See more